PG电子游戏模拟器,技术与应用解析pg电子游戏模拟器
本文目录导读:
在现代电子游戏中,PG(Playable Game,可玩游戏)模拟器扮演着至关重要的角色,它不仅是游戏开发和测试过程中不可或缺的工具,也是游戏行业技术探索的重要平台,本文将深入解析PG电子游戏模拟器的功能、实现技术、应用场景以及未来发展趋势,帮助读者全面了解这一技术的现状与潜力。
背景与意义
游戏开发的挑战
传统游戏开发需要从头到尾重复造轮子,尤其是在图形渲染、物理模拟、AI行为等方面,开发周期长、资源消耗大、效率低下是游戏开发中的常见问题。
模拟器的出现
PG模拟器通过将完整的游戏运行环境(包括图形渲染、物理引擎、AI系统等)在本地计算机上模拟,大大缩短了开发周期,它不仅节省了开发时间和成本,还为游戏测试提供了高效、安全的环境。
模拟器的发展历程
从最初的单机模拟器到如今的跨平台模拟器,PG模拟器经历了从技术验证到商业应用的转变,它在游戏测试、内容生成、跨平台开发等方面发挥了重要作用。
功能解析
图形渲染模拟
PG模拟器能够实时渲染游戏场景,支持各种图形API(如OpenGL、DirectX),模拟不同硬件配置下的图形效果。
物理模拟
通过物理引擎(如 Havok、 PhysX),模拟真实物理现象,包括刚体动力学、流体模拟、碰撞检测等,提升游戏的真实性。
AI行为模拟
模拟器能够运行复杂的AI算法,模拟玩家行为,包括路径规划、决策树等,为游戏测试提供真实的数据。
跨平台支持
支持多种操作系统和硬件平台,如Windows、Linux、macOS,以及移动平台(如iOS、Android)。
基础调试工具
提供调试功能,帮助开发者定位和解决问题,提升开发效率。
内容生成工具生成(如关卡生成、敌人AI生成等),减少人工劳动,提升内容生产效率。
实现细节
图形渲染技术
基于现代图形API,模拟真实硬件渲染过程,支持抗锯齿、阴影、光照效果等。
物理引擎技术
采用先进的物理引擎算法,模拟真实物理现象,包括刚体动力学、流体模拟、碰撞检测等。
AI算法实现
实现复杂的AI算法,如路径规划、决策树、行为树等,模拟真实玩家行为。
跨平台技术
通过跨平台编程技术(如OpenGL Cross-Platform API),实现统一的图形渲染和物理模拟。
调试与调试工具
提供多种调试功能,如断点调试、变量监视、日志记录等,帮助开发者快速定位问题。
优缺点分析
优点
- 高效开发:缩短开发周期,减少资源消耗。
- 安全测试:提供隔离环境,确保测试数据的安全性。
- 多平台支持:支持多种平台,提升开发效率,生成**:减少人工劳动,提升内容生产效率。
缺点
- 技术复杂:实现复杂的物理模拟和AI算法需要高深的技术。
- 依赖硬件资源:对硬件资源有较高要求,可能影响轻量化应用,更新快**:模拟器需要不断更新以适应新游戏和新技术。
应用案例
游戏测试
通过模拟器进行游戏测试,验证游戏功能、优化性能、检测Bug。
内容生成
模拟器用于生成游戏关卡、敌人AI、资源管理等,提升内容生产效率。
跨平台开发
模拟器支持多平台开发,帮助开发者快速实现跨平台游戏。
AI驱动的模拟器
随着AI技术的发展,未来的模拟器将更加智能化,能够自动生成和优化游戏内容。
跨平台协作
未来模拟器将支持跨平台协作,提升团队开发效率。
实时渲染技术
随着实时渲染技术的进步,模拟器的图形渲染能力将更加接近真实环境。
虚拟现实与增强现实
未来模拟器将支持VR/AR技术,提升游戏测试和开发体验。
PG电子游戏模拟器作为游戏开发和测试的重要工具,不仅提升了开发效率,还推动了游戏行业的技术进步,随着技术的不断进步,模拟器的功能和性能将不断优化,为游戏行业的发展注入新的活力,随着AI、跨平台技术和实时渲染技术的进一步发展,PG模拟器将在游戏开发中发挥更加重要的作用。
PG电子游戏模拟器,技术与应用解析pg电子游戏模拟器,
发表评论